Scripture Reading for May 5, 2024

1 John 5:1-6

Everyone who believes that Jesus is the Christ has been born of God, and everyone who loves the parent loves   the child.

2 By this we know that we love the children of God, when we love God and obey God’s commandments. 3 For the love of God is this, that we keep God’s commandments. And God’s commands are not burdensome, 4 for everyone born of God conquers the world. And this is the victory that overcomes the world, our faith. 5 Who is it that overcomes the world but the one who believes that Jesus is the Son of God?

6 This is the one who came by water and blood, Jesus Christ, not with the water only but with the water and the blood. And the Spirit is the one that testifies, for the Spirit is the truth.


John 15:1-17

15 “I am the true vine, and my Father is the vinedresser. 2 Every branch of mine that bears no fruit, he takes away, and every branch that does bear fruit he prunes, that it may bear more fruit. 3 You are already made clean by the word which I have spoken to you. 4 Abide in me, and I in you. As the branch cannot bear fruit by itself, unless it abides in the vine, neither can you, unless you abide in me. 5 I am the vine, you are the branches. The one who abides in me, and I in them, they are the one that bears much fruit, for apart from me you can do nothing. 6 If a person does not abide in me, they are cast forth as a branch and they wither; and the branches are gathered, thrown into the fire and burned. 7 If you abide in me, and my words abide in you, ask whatever you will, and it shall be done for you. 8 By this my Father is glorified, that you bear much fruit, and become my disciples.

9 As the Father has loved me, so have I loved you; abide in my love.   10 If you keep my commandments, you will abide in my love, just as I have kept my Father’s commandments and abide in his love. 11 These things I have spoken to you, that my joy may be in you, and that your joy may be full.

12 “This is my commandment, that you love one another as I have loved you. 13 Greater love has no one than this, that a person lays down their life for their friends.14 You are my friends if you do what I command you. 15 No longer do I call you servants, for a servant does not know what the master is doing; but I have called you friends, for all that I have heard from my Father I have made known to you.

16 You did not choose me, but I chose you and appointed you that you should go and bear fruit and that your fruit should abide; so that whatever you may ask the Father in my name, may be given to you. 17 This I command you, that you love one another.
